About Me

As an experienced psychologist, this therapist guides individuals using a somatic, body-based psychotherapeutic approach. This explores how deeply felt experiences and emotions are held within your physical self. In sessions, you might gently notice physical sensations, helping you connect with your body's innate wisdom. This approach offers a powerful way to process stress or past events. It is ideal for those who find words alone insufficient, leading to profound self-understanding.

Approach

I guide you to notice how sensations move through your body, using gentle titration so you can stay present without becoming overwhelmed. In Pretoria or online, in Afrikaans or English, sessions are paced to match how your nervous system is responding and to honor your tempo. Work tends to pair close attention with embodied anchors so memories and emotions can settle into new, safer patterns alongside words. This approach often suits adults and couples facing anxiety, trauma, grief or burnout who need more than talk alone.
